U.S. average insurance rates for a Honda Insight are $1,246 a year with full coverage. Comprehensive insurance costs an estimated $208, collision costs $424, and liability is estimated at $456. Liability-only coverage costs approximately $508 a year, with high-risk coverage costing $2,718 or more. Teenage drivers pay the highest rates at $4,874 a year or more.

Average premium for full coverage: $1,246

Price estimates broken down by individual coverage:

Comprehensive $208
Collision $424
Liability $456

Estimates include $500 deductibles, 30/60 liability coverage, and includes both medical and uninsured motorist insurance. Estimates are averaged for all U.S. states and for all Insight models.

Price Range from Low to High

For a 40-year-old driver, Honda Insight insurance prices go from the low end price of $508 for minimum levels of liability insurance to the much higher price of $2,718 for a policy for a high-risk driver.

Liability Only $508
Full Coverage $1,246
High Risk $2,718

Geographic Price Range

Living in a larger city can have significant affects on car insurance rates. More rural locations have lower incidents of collision claims than densely populated cities.

The example below illustrates how your location can change insurance prices.

Rural Areas $935
Small Cities $1,308
Large Cities $1,682

The ranges above demonstrate why everyone should get quotes for a targeted area, instead of using average rates.

Auto insurance prices for a Honda Insight are also quite variable based on the model of your Insight, your age and driving habits, and liability limits and deductibles.

If you have some driving violations or you caused an accident, you may be forking out $1,500 to $2,100 in extra premium each year, depending on your age. Honda Insight insurance for high-risk drivers ranges as much as 43% to 134% more than a normal policy. View High Risk Driver Rates

A more mature driver with a good driving record and higher comprehensive and collision deductibles may pay as little as $1,200 annually on average for full coverage. Prices are much higher for teenage drivers, since even teens with perfect driving records will have to pay at least $4,800 a year. View Rates by Age

The state you live in plays a big part in determining prices for Honda Insight insurance prices. A good driver about age 40 could pay as low as $900 a year in states like Utah, Ohio, and New Hampshire, or be forced to pay as much as $1,680 on average in New York, Michigan, and Florida.

Using high physical damage deductibles can save as much as $430 every year, whereas buying more liability protection will increase premiums. Moving from a 50/100 bodily injury protection limit to a 250/500 limit will increase prices by as much as $411 extra every year. View Rates by Deductible or Liability Limit

Since prices can be so different, the best way to find out which car insurance is cheapest is to regularly compare prices and see which company has the best price. Each auto insurer uses a different method to calculate prices, and quoted prices may be quite different.

Honda Insight Insurance Rates by Model Year
Model Year Comprehensive Collision Liability Total Premium
2022 Honda Insight $240 $502 $430 $1,330
2021 Honda Insight $226 $484 $442 $1,310
2020 Honda Insight $218 $450 $452 $1,278
2019 Honda Insight $208 $424 $456 $1,246
2018 Honda Insight $200 $380 $460 $1,198
2010 Honda Insight $134 $192 $468 $952

Rates are averaged for all Honda Insight models and trim levels. Rates assume a 40-year-old male driver, full coverage with $500 deductibles, and a clean driving record.

Rates by Deductible

Honda Insight Insurance Rates with Different Deductibles
Deductible Premium
$100 $1,526
$250 $1,394
$500 $1,246
$1,000 $1,102

Full coverage, driver age 40
